The recent resignation of Louis DeJoy as the U.S. Postmaster General marks a pivotal moment for the United States Postal Service (USPS). DeJoy's departure comes amidst significant financial challenges facing the postal service, including projected losses of hundreds of billions of dollars over the next decade. The USPS is now turning to innovative solutions, collaborating with Elon Musk’s Department of Government Efficiency (DOGE) to address these issues and streamline operations.

This transition aims to identify further efficiencies within the agency, which employs around 640,000 workers and operates on an annual budget of $78 billion. DeJoy's tenure was marked by efforts to cut costs, including a plan to reduce the workforce by 10,000 through early retirement offers. Despite these measures, the USPS continues to grapple with a broken business model that requires fundamental changes to ensure long-term sustainability.

Pursuing Operational Efficiency in the Postal Service

Louis DeJoy's resignation opens a new chapter for the USPS as it seeks to implement more efficient practices. During his leadership, DeJoy emphasized the need for critical reforms to stabilize the agency's finances. His decision to step down aligns with broader efforts to right-size the postal budget, ensuring the organization can adapt to modern demands and technological advancements.

Under DeJoy's watch, the USPS introduced several cost-cutting initiatives, such as offering early retirement packages to eligible employees, aiming to reduce the workforce by 10,000 individuals. These measures reflect the agency's acknowledgment of its outdated operational structure and unsustainable financial trajectory. DeJoy argued that fixing an organization burdened by nearly $100 billion in losses would require substantial restructuring, emphasizing the complexity of transforming a heavily regulated entity like the USPS. The challenge lies not only in achieving financial stability but also in preserving the essential services provided to millions of Americans across diverse geographical regions.
